Key Steps to Successfully Launch Your Business

Launching a business can be an exhilarating experience, but it requires meticulous planning and execution. Here are some key steps to ensure a successful business launch:
1. Conduct Thorough Market Research
Before launching your business, it’s essential to understand your market. Conduct in-depth research to identify your target audience, understand their needs, and analyze your competitors. This information will help you refine your business idea and develop a product or service that stands out.
2. Develop a Comprehensive Business Plan
A well-detailed business plan acts as your strategic guide. It should outline your business objectives, target market, competitive analysis, marketing strategy, operational plan, and financial projections. A comprehensive business plan not only helps in securing funding but also keeps you focused on your goals.
3. Create a Strong Brand Identity
Your brand is the face of your business. Develop a unique brand identity that resonates with your target audience. This includes a compelling brand name, logo, color scheme, and overall aesthetic. Consistent branding across all platforms helps build recognition and trust.
4. Build a Professional Website
In today’s digital world, having a professional website is non-negotiable. Your website serves as your business’s online storefront, providing information about your products or services, contact details, and customer testimonials. Ensure your website is user-friendly, mobile-responsive, and optimized for search engines (SEO).
5. Leverage Social Media
Social media is a powerful tool for promoting your business and engaging with potential customers. Identify the platforms where your target audience is most active and create a presence there. Regularly post valuable content, engage with your followers, and use social media advertising to increase your reach.
6. Develop a Marketing Strategy
A solid marketing strategy is crucial for attracting customers to your new business. Utilize a mix of online and offline marketing tactics, such as content marketing, email marketing, pay-per-click (PPC) advertising, and networking events. Track your marketing efforts to see what works best and adjust your strategy accordingly.
7. Secure Funding
Depending on your business model, you may need to secure funding to cover startup costs. Explore various funding options such as personal savings, loans, angel investors, venture capital, or crowdfunding. Ensure you have a clear understanding of the terms and conditions associated with any funding source.
8. Prepare for Legal Requirements
Ensure your business complies with all legal requirements and regulations. This includes registering your business name, obtaining necessary licenses and permits, and understanding tax obligations. Consider consulting with a legal professional to ensure you have all bases covered.
9. Assemble a Strong Team
If your business requires a team, hire individuals who are skilled, passionate, and share your vision. A strong team can help drive your business forward and achieve your goals. Invest in training and development to keep your team motivated and equipped with the latest industry knowledge.
10. Launch and Monitor Your Business
When you’re ready to launch, plan a strategic launch event or campaign to create buzz around your business. This could be an online event, a special promotion, or a grand opening. After the launch, continuously monitor your business performance, gather customer feedback, and make necessary adjustments to improve your operations.
Conclusion
Launching a business is a significant milestone that requires careful preparation and execution. By following these key steps, you can set a strong foundation for your business and increase your chances of success. Stay focused, remain adaptable, and keep your customers at the heart of everything you do.
